Output ec3064017920501b988b1f066075e22a5d16dc9fbd1b6870b9746ac4875dfe1a:0

value
1564664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 017fe2db3888db3929e23b58b38090e62d75aea7 OP_EQUAL
address
31pwoRQULGdggjBt8hbm1XGVmP67XBcgB3
transaction
ec3064017920501b988b1f066075e22a5d16dc9fbd1b6870b9746ac4875dfe1a
spent
true